Match Report
The 2017 Kanto Youth (U-15) Soccer League Division 1, which started in March, finally reaches its final match today.
Fukagawa is currently in provisional 2nd place, and while it depends on others, there is still a possibility of winning if they earn 3 points.
The venue will be held at Away Reds Land.

[First Half]
Fukagawa pushed into the opponent's court at the start.
As Sasakuma faced forward, a through pass was sent to Sato, who had timed his run perfectly, but it was blocked by the opposing defender.
In the next 5 minutes, Tokiwa aimed for a mid-range shot with his left foot, hitting the target but was cleared by the opposing GK.
Then, Urawa also launched a counterattack.
In the 8th minute, after being broken through on the left side and the ball being crossed back to the center, a volley shot was taken but was saved by a mistake.
After that, both teams quickly aimed for each other's goals, resulting in a fast-paced game with rapid changes in offense and defense.
In the 18th minute, Sugawara broke through on the left side and delivered a sharp cross, but Sato, who jumped in, shook the goal net only to be ruled offside.
In the 19th minute, Nozawa broke through after Sasakuma's through pass and had a big chance, but he missed the target.
In the 24th minute, midfielder Kajiura boldly advanced into the opponent's penalty area and took a shot with his left foot, but it was right at the GK.
It was a situation where a goal could have been scored at any moment, but neither side gave in, and the first half ended 0-0.

【Second Half】
The game starts to move.
In the 44th minute, a direct free kick given in front of our penalty area was converted, allowing the opponent to take the lead.
If they don't win, the possibility of winning the championship will disappear. In the 49th minute, Tokiwai headed in a corner kick from Shin to equalize.
Fukagawa wanted to score additional points, but faced a crisis due to the opposing attackers' momentum.
In the 58th and 61st minutes, although we allowed the opponent to advance, Kimura and Shin each put their bodies on the line to block the shots.
Furthermore, in the 62nd minute, we created a scoring opportunity from the opponent's corner kick, but Kumakura made a fine save.
After that, both sides launched attacks aiming for 3 points, but they did not score.
In stoppage time, the ball connects to Motoyama, who is making his league debut on this day, in the penalty area, but is blocked by the opposing defender.

The match will end 1-1, confirming the second place.

Unfortunately, we fell just one step short of the championship, but we were able to steadily accumulate points from the middle of the league and secured a spot in the Emperor's Cup.
